Step 4 — Ship the password reset revamp for Quillgate. Once QA confirms the new email templates render correctly, promote the reset-flow build from staging. Support should expect a brief spike in reset requests after rollout. The promotion script requires a signing key; use the one provided directly below this line.

deploy key for kagup-bawig: bky9_ZMq28eTw9

## Runbook: Consent Banner Rollout (Bramblegate)

This fragment covers the phased rollout of the new consent banner across Bramblegate properties. Rollout proceeds region by region via the Foxglove flag service; each phase requires sign-off from the privacy lead before widening. If opt-out rates spike above the alert threshold, freeze the flag and page the on-call. All consent events are written to the Larkstone audit store with a seven-year retention policy. For the security review, verify the rollout service against the configuration below.

service settings:
[istael]
team = gilath
access_code = ac_468cdf
owner = casdor.gilox
host = istael.kelviforge.internal
port = 5432
peer = quenwyn.braskworks.corp
salt = 6678df32
pin = 7400

Subject: Notarised deed — Friday collection. Dear records team, the notarised deed for the Oakhurst Mill conveyance is ready at the dispatch desk, sealed in a signature-required pouch. Please verify the seal number against the register before release, and record the exact time the courier takes custody. The deed must not leave the pouch in transit. The courier is to be given the single instruction that follows.

drop instructions, kajof-fajog: the ulaion silmir courier leaves the joreth tamvan pelox lamath casion druiel oliys belys ledger at gate 5463 under passcode 656217

Ticket #4471 — RestockPilot planner stuck on staging

Hey, the Fizzwick restock planner has been spitting out empty route plans since last night's redeploy. Turns out staging got rebuilt from the old template and half the env file is stale — the planner can't authenticate against the inventory feed, so it silently plans for zero machines. Fun. Everything else checks out, so the fix is just restoring the missing credential. Add the following line to the staging env file.

sealed setting: LEDGER_TOKEN20=6148d35bbb480b0ab79e